Output 2663fe31397fa291efd3b7c159591597b18e7323a4bef38bdf4c9b3edb4246ac:34

value
1024452
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9a45dea79d85bbcd6826b029dc3d084de86fc598 OP_EQUAL
address
3FkjgikUNf4JpNTquU9Mo52RjqywqKQd4Q
transaction
2663fe31397fa291efd3b7c159591597b18e7323a4bef38bdf4c9b3edb4246ac